《2020高中數(shù)學(xué) 第2章 第2節(jié) 算法的基本結(jié)構(gòu)及設(shè)計(jì) 循環(huán)結(jié)構(gòu)同步練習(xí)(1)北師大版必修3》由會(huì)員分享,可在線閱讀,更多相關(guān)《2020高中數(shù)學(xué) 第2章 第2節(jié) 算法的基本結(jié)構(gòu)及設(shè)計(jì) 循環(huán)結(jié)構(gòu)同步練習(xí)(1)北師大版必修3(9頁(yè)珍藏版)》請(qǐng)?jiān)谘b配圖網(wǎng)上搜索。
1、算法的基本結(jié)構(gòu)及設(shè)計(jì) 循環(huán)結(jié)構(gòu) 同步練習(xí)
1. 查找你班在某次考試中的數(shù)學(xué)成績(jī),設(shè)計(jì)一個(gè)算法,計(jì)算這次考試中數(shù)學(xué)成績(jī)的優(yōu)秀率,你能畫(huà)出它的流程圖嗎?試試看。
2.某商場(chǎng)正在舉行優(yōu)惠大酬賓活動(dòng),商場(chǎng)內(nèi)的所有商品都打折出售,但不同商品打折不同,某人要在該商場(chǎng)中買(mǎi)兩樣不同的東西,請(qǐng)你以此為北京編寫(xiě)一道數(shù)學(xué)題,并設(shè)計(jì)一個(gè)算法解決問(wèn)題。
3.依不同條件寫(xiě)出下列流程圖的運(yùn)行結(jié)果。
(1)圖2-2-12中,箭頭a指向①時(shí),輸出sum= ,指向②時(shí),輸出sum= 。
(2)圖2-2-13中,箭頭b指向①時(shí),輸出sum= ,指向②
2、時(shí),輸出sum= 。
4.圖2-2-14是求1-1000的所有偶數(shù)的和的一個(gè)流程圖,空白處①應(yīng)為 ;②應(yīng)為 。
涉及多項(xiàng)的和或積的流程圖要用到循環(huán)和分支結(jié)構(gòu),畫(huà)圖時(shí)應(yīng)注意三個(gè)量:循環(huán)變量的初值、終值、循環(huán)變量的增量在程序中的作用與位置。請(qǐng)用以上知識(shí)解決以下5-8題。
5.寫(xiě)出下列流程圖的算法功能(只寫(xiě)式子不作計(jì)算)。(1)圖2-2-15所示的N的表達(dá)式為 ;(2)圖2-2-16所示的s的表達(dá)式為 。
6.在下列流程圖的空白處填
3、空:
(1)圖2-2-17是求函數(shù)當(dāng)時(shí)的函數(shù)值的一個(gè)流程圖,①處應(yīng)為 ;
(2)圖2-2-18是求和s=1+2+4+7+11+…前20項(xiàng)和的流程圖,②處應(yīng)為 。
7.寫(xiě)出一個(gè)求滿足>50000的最小正整數(shù)n的一個(gè)算法,并畫(huà)出相應(yīng)的流程圖。
8.畫(huà)出求s=1+(1+2)+(1+2+3)+…前n項(xiàng)和的流程圖。
使用循環(huán)結(jié)構(gòu)尋數(shù)時(shí),要明確數(shù)字的結(jié)構(gòu)特征,決定循環(huán)的終止條件與數(shù)字結(jié)構(gòu)特征的關(guān)系,循環(huán)次數(shù)及何時(shí)輸入、輸出等。請(qǐng)用以上知識(shí)解決以
4、下9-11題。
9.設(shè)計(jì)求50個(gè)數(shù)中的最大數(shù)的算法,并畫(huà)出流程圖。
10.輸入50個(gè)學(xué)生的成績(jī),若60分及以上為及格,畫(huà)出一個(gè)統(tǒng)計(jì)及格人數(shù)算法的流程圖。
11.設(shè)計(jì)一個(gè)將101-180之間的所有自然數(shù)中既不能被3整除,又不能被8整除的數(shù)(如111不滿足條件,它能被3整除,而113滿足條件)找出來(lái)的算法,并畫(huà)出流程圖。
12.某工廠2020年的生產(chǎn)總值為300萬(wàn)元,技術(shù)革新后,預(yù)計(jì)以后每年的年生產(chǎn)總值比上一年增加5%,問(wèn)2020年的年生產(chǎn)總值是多少?畫(huà)出算法流程圖。
循環(huán)結(jié)構(gòu)是執(zhí)行算法流程的重要組成部分,因而是高考中的重點(diǎn),本節(jié)可以以選擇題、填空題的形式出現(xiàn),主要考查對(duì)循環(huán)結(jié)構(gòu)及控制循環(huán)結(jié)構(gòu)的條件的理解與應(yīng)用,也可與后面將要學(xué)習(xí)的循環(huán)程序語(yǔ)句結(jié)合在一起考查程序的寫(xiě)法。
13,讀流程圖填空:
(1)圖2-2-19所示的流程圖的輸出結(jié)果為sum=12,則判斷框中應(yīng)為( )
A、 B、 C、 D、
(2)圖2-2-20所示的流程圖是求菲波拉契數(shù)列的前n(n>2)項(xiàng)和,則空白處應(yīng)為 。
14.畫(huà)出一個(gè)求20個(gè)數(shù)的平均數(shù)的算法的流程圖。
答案:
1.略
2.略